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Lakewood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Lakewood with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Lakewood is at Kendall Apartments listed at $825.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Lakewood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Lakewood is $2,140.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Lakewood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Lakewood is a 2,480 square feet unit starting from $6,677 at The Julian at Sloan's Lake.

What is the average size for Lakewood 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Lakewood is currently 996 sq ft.
